NZD/USD Technical Analysis: Kiwi's technical recovery beginning to struggle at recent highs

  • Rising trendline is coming under pressure from descending resistance as Kiwi's technical relief rally runs out of steam.
  • Bearish divergence on MACD implies further bearish action ahead.
  • Swings in recent risk appetite haven't generated a meaningful breakout for the Kiwi.
